Reviews for Timberloft Pizzeria are mixed. While some praise the generous toppings and crispy crust, others criticize the high prices, burnt pizzas, and the use of disposable serviceware. The convenience near Tenaya Lodge is a plus, but food quality concerns are recurrent.

"The 3.6 for this place is undeserved. We went on Memorial day, late evening. The pizza was fresh (not burnt like some of the recent comments mentioned) and while waiting for our takeaway we also saw other tables get their food and it all looked really good. Very generous toppings and reasonable prices too.

We loved the pizza we got and will definitely visit again when we're on that side of the valley"

"I’ve been to this pizza joint a number of times when visiting Tenaya Lodge. It’s always been solid, however, this past visit was pretty rough. Their prices have gotten really high and quality of pizza has gone down. Fountain drinks were $5 each. Seems a little high, but ok, except their fountain machine was down, so we were given cans instead. $20 for 4 cans of soda. Salad bar was one trip and it was $15! It was the equivalent of a salad bar at Round Table Pizza. Nothing special. Then comes the pizza. It was served to us burnt. The cheese was very toasty, which is good in some cases, but the crust was burnt and so was the crust. It was rough. (See pics). I figured it was going to be scalding hot, but instead it was already cold. I don’t know what was going on, but I don’t think I’ll be eating here the next time I come to Tenaya."

"Parking is at the bottom of the restaurant. Entrance is at the top so you have to walk up the road. If you’re staying at the Tenaya lodge they can shuttle you there. If you have your own car it’s faster to drive yourself.
There’s not much service here. You basically seat yourself and grab your own menu. There are 4 preset house special pizzas and if you don’t like those choices you build your own. But the prices doesn’t make sense. The 16” Timberloft Special with 8 ingredients of which 2 are olives and green onions. I’ve never seen a pizza with green onions on it. What “genius” came up with that? This is a $30 pizza. A 16”building your own pizza is $23 with each ingredient costing $3 each. If you add 2 ingredients at $6 then you’re at $29. Get the picture? You’re better off ordering the Timberloft and swapping out the ingredients you don’t like to keep it at $30. That’s what I did.
Another thing about the pizza specials is that the other 3 pizzas list mozzarella as an ingredient except for the Timberloft. When the Timberloft showed up luckily mozzarella was on there. So who lists a pizza with mozzarella? Isn’t it a given that pizza comes with cheese as a minimum?
I also ordered the Sicilian and swapped the olives with jalapeño.
Both pizzas arrived lukewarm which was confusing because it came out fast. The crust was crispy and appeared cooked. The toppings didn’t have the seared look I’m used to seeing so I don’t know if they precooked the crust and then threw the toppings on or the toppings were cold to start with and didn’t cook all the way through. Either way the pizzas looked great but tasted lame because the sauce, cheese and toppings weren’t hot.
I also ordered a salad bar plate. After given the plate I notice the romaine lettuce tray was empty. I asked them to refill it and they said they ran out off romaine lettuce Don’t you think that would be a pertinent piece of information before a customer orders the salad bar? It’s like going to eat at a steak house and you find out they ran out of rib eyes.
This is the reason I despise restaurants that have you order and tip at the counter before you receive your food. What’s is there to tip when all you do is just take the order and serve the food once?"

In addition, in addition, Tenaya Lodge offers four dining options that include Jackalopes Bar and Grill for breakfast, lunch and dinner offering a menu of locally grown, sustainable and organic menu items; Timberloft Pizzeria, a seasonal pizzeria serving brick oven-pizzas, pastas and Italian fare; Gold Rush Barbeque which serves bbq classics, s’mores and live music; and Parkside Deli, a grab-and-go spot with gourmet foods.

During peak seasons (summer, generally) they also have Timberloft Pizzeria which is located near the Cottages (not the lodge area, but just a short walk away) that serves pizza, salads, and desserts.
